Description Levente Farkas 2009-08-01 14:47:06 UTC
is there any change that in the near future there will be a pair of thunderbird and lightning in fedora 11 which will be working together and has google calendar support?
i already test all koji build pair but none of them working for me.
- thunderbird-3.0-2.5.b3.fc11.i586.rpm crash on all 2nd level subfolder
- thunderbird-3.0-2.4.b3pre.hg.6a6386c16e98.fc11.i586 is incomapatible with all lightning rpm
- original f11 packages has not working google calendar support.

it was working in f10 so imho it's a regression.
